Commit 178320fc authored by Florent Cayré's avatar Florent Cayré
Browse files

Silent yams warning (first rdef selection from an ambiguous rtype)

parent 4d00bedef983
Pipeline #35934 passed with stage
in 2 minutes and 27 seconds
......@@ -1206,7 +1206,8 @@ def guess_field(eschema, rschema, role='subject', req=None, **kwargs):
though any value can be explicitly specified using `kwargs`.
"""
fieldclass = None
rdef = eschema.rdef(rschema, role)
# We do not know how to use more than the first rdef of the given rschema:
rdef = eschema.rdef(rschema, role, takefirst=True)
if role == 'subject':
targetschema = rdef.object
if rschema.final:
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ment